P22D2

Turbocharger Turbine Inlet Valve Stuck Open

Turbine inlet valve mechanically stuck open — exhaust gas flow cannot be redirected, sequential charging fails.

How to read OBD-II codes

The first letter names the vehicle system, the second digit distinguishes generic from manufacturer-specific, the remaining digits group fault area and number.

PPowertrain: engine, transmission, emissions
BBody: chassis trim, comfort, interior
CChassis: suspension, brakes, steering
UNetwork: CAN, control modules, communication
